Modular self-reconfigurable spacecraft (MSRS) are composed of homogeneous or heterogeneous modules that can autonomously achieve configuration transformation without external intervention. In this study, the research status and key technologies of MSRS are reviewed. First, the concepts of modular reconfigurable spacecraft (MRS) and MSRS are described, and the advantages of the latter are analyzed. Typical MSRS are then introduced. Furthermore, the key technologies of MSRS are analyzed from four aspects: assembly structure design technology, mission configuration optimization technology, self-reconfiguration planning technology, and attitude cooperative control technology. Finally, the future trends and development of MSRS are presented. These spacecraft are expected to play a vital role in the aerospace field.
